#747bf1 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#747bf1 is composed of 45.5% red, 48.2% green and 94.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 51.9% cyan, 49% magenta, 0% yellow and 5.5% black. It has a hue angle of 236.6 degrees, a saturation of 81.7% and a lightness of 70%. #747bf1 color hex could be obtained by blending #e8f6ff with #0000e3. Closest websafe color is: #6666ff.

Shades and Tints of #747bf1

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000104 is the darkest color, while #f1f1f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#747bf1

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#afafb6 is the less saturated color, while #6871fd is the most saturated one.
